The Multi City Flights Option
Instead of booking to go from New York to Paris you can choose to book New York to Milan, then Rome and then Paris! Most airlines will allow you to break your trip into 5 or 6 parts; allowing you to visit other destinations on your way there, or back.
If you use the services of an online firm you will be able to check different routes and establish the price for your trip; in can actually be cheaper than flying direct. Of course, these multi city flights allow you to stay in each of the cities along the way. It can even make business class affordable!
How It Works
Because you are effectively booking one-way tickets between individual destinations you can take advantage of any special offer that is going. These are not usually available to people looking for return flights. The main point to remember is that you need to stopover in each of the places you are visiting. The airlines class a stopover as staying in the city for at least 12 hours. Of course, you can stay much longer and explore many different destinations on your multi city flights.
An extra benefit of travelling this way is the ability to add land options. Just because you arrived at Rome does not mean you have o leave from there! Your next leg can depart from Naples if you want!
The trick is to book all your flights as one trip and make sure you have the airports right. Of course, you can still change your route and travel times along the way!

Booking Your Multi City Flights
The more in advance you book your flight the better the rate will be; this is simply the way the airlines operate. It is also advisable to travel at off-peak and off-season times; this will increase your options and lower the price!
